Adobe introduces patch for Flash Player zero day flaw (CVE- 2015-3113)

Adobe released an emergency patch for a critical zero day remote code execution vulnerability (cve-2015-3113).

This remote code vulnerability exists in Adobe flash player and allows an attacker to tale complete control of the targeted system.

The critical flaw affects both Windows and MAC operating systems.

Adobe has already confirmed that the vulnerability is being exploited by hackers in the wild as Adobe Flash Player is an integral part of browsers today, hugely widening the array of affected systems.
